While Oregon's offense sets all kinds of records these days, they still have yet to come anywhere close to the all-time school record...In 1910 Oregon beat Puget Sound 114-0, with one player scoring 56 points all by themselves. Today in order to break that mark, an Oregon player would have to score 10 touchdowns in a single game, closest anyone has come is 6 (Saladin McCullough).
